2. Infrastructure Development as a Value Multiplier
Infrastructure upgrades significantly influence property value. Major road corridors such as Dwarka Expressway, Southern Peripheral Road, and Golf Course Extension Road have enhanced connectivity within the city and to Delhi.
Improved infrastructure leads to:
- Reduced commute times
- Better access to commercial hubs
- Higher rental demand
- Increased property appreciation
Metro expansion and proximity to Indira Gandhi International Airport further enhance Gurgaon’s investment appeal. Developers strategically launch premium projects in these high-growth corridors where long-term value creation is more predictable.

Impact of Regulatory Transparency
The implementation of Real Estate Regulatory Authority (RERA) regulations has increased accountability and transparency in project execution.
Key benefits include:
- Clear project timelines
- Mandatory disclosures
- Escrow account mechanisms
- Reduced project delays
Regulatory clarity has improved buyer confidence, encouraging investment in high-value premium developments.
